About Margaret Lindsay Huggins
Margaret Lindsay, Lady Huggins was an Irish-English scientific investigator and astronomer. With her husband William Huggins she was a pioneer in the field of spectroscopy and co-wrote the Atlas of Representative Stellar Spectra (1897). Prior to their first encounter, Margaret was already a fervent admirer of her husband-to-be, Sir William Huggins.
